JUSTICE JYOTI SARAN ORAL ORDER 10-05-2016 Heard Mr. Sanjeev Kumar, learned counsel appearing for the petitioner, counsel for the State and Mr. Sanjeev Nikesh for the State Election Commission.

Although the petitioner complains of non-inclusion of his name in the voter list of Gram Panchayat Gahiri, Nautan Block in the District of West Champaran and Mr. Sanjeev Kumar appearing on his behalf with reference to the receipt present at Anneuxre-1 submits that an application to such effect was filed on 11.1.2016 but the counter affidavit filed today reflects that the name of the petitioner appears in the Bettiah Assembly Constituency and accordingly also finds mention in the voter list of Gram Panchayat East Kargahiya under Bettiah block.

Patna High Court CWJC No.7893 of 2016 (4) dt.10-05-2016 It is the stand of the Commission that without getting his name deleted from the Bettiah Assembly constituency that the application for inclusion at the new place has been filed by the petitioner and which cannot be acted upon till such time that his name continues at Bettiah Assembly Constituency since the present place at which the petitioner seeks inclusion falls under Nautan Assembly Constituency.

In view of the stand taken by the Commission in the counter affidavit no cause for indulgence is made out and the writ petition is accordingly disposed of.

The petitioner would be at liberty to proceed accordingly in the matter.
